Janette Lindley is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Ophthalmology and Virology. According to data from OpenAlex, Janette Lindley has authored 12 papers receiving a total of 379 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in Epidemiology, 6 papers in Ophthalmology and 2 papers in Virology. Recurrent topics in Janette Lindley’s work include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(5 papers),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(3 papers) and Tendon Structure and Treatment (2 papers). Janette Lindley is often cited by papers focused on Cytomegalovirus and herpesvirus research (5 papers), Ocular Diseases and Behçet’s Syndrome (3 papers) and Tendon Structure and Treatment (2 papers). Janette Lindley coll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and Brazil. Janette Lindley's co-authors include Gary N. Holland, Rubens Belfort, Allan E. Kreiger, Richard A. Wolitz, Todd P. Margolis, Simon Holland, Robert E. Engstrom, Cristina Muccioli, W. H. Johnston and Dorothy N. Friedberg and has published in prestigious journals such as Ophthalmology, American Journal of Ophthalmology and Investigative Ophthalmology & Visual Science.
